+ CHANGELOG.md view
@@ -0,0 +1,5 @@+# 0.2++Prettyprint based on the `prettyprinter` library, instead of `ansi-wl-pprint`.+To support the `Diagnostic` module, the Trifecta-generated `Doc` has to be+rendered still, so we cannot drop the dependency on ansi-wl-pprint just yet.
